Transaction d66885085f6df07dfda809ff4d612278ffb09085447a4078edc2229e265f48dc
1 Input
2 Outputs
- d66885085f6df07dfda809ff4d612278ffb09085447a4078edc2229e265f48dc:0
- d66885085f6df07dfda809ff4d612278ffb09085447a4078edc2229e265f48dc:1
value 21148889
address 18kLJcwWkCmYUK9s7t2qaSUaooNC3FjE5N
value 913924
address 34TShLFahhFPnUhp5cM7G3CkgYwKuVpCAc